2015-05-19 107 views
0

我有我的Windows應用程序的安裝程序,它是相當大(> 100 Mb)。分發Windows桌面應用程序的安裝程序

我也使用ClickOnce部署框架,所以每次我發佈更新時,我的所有用戶都必須下載安裝程序。我們試圖使用Amazon S3來存儲安裝文件,但事實證明,全球下載速度顯着不同,例如,在美國,下載速度爲幾Mbps,而在歐洲或中國則低於30Kbps,這是不適用的。

但是,當我從互聯網下載大部分應用程序時,下載速度通常很好,並且不依賴於服務器位置。這個問題通常如何解決?

回答

1

像微軟這樣的大公司使用內容交付網絡,確保無論您來自下載服務器的哪個位置都被分配給您,哪個位置儘可能接近您的當前位置。

+0

好的,實際上我應該用Google搜索「內容交付網絡」。事實證明,亞馬遜擁有自己的名爲CloudFront的產品,我認爲如果它有什麼用處,我可以使用它。謝謝! –

相關問題